D&S 2015: Upgrades for DTI’s UAV family

2nd November 2015 - 12:24 GMT | by Gordon Arthur in Bangkok

RSS

Thailand’s state-owned Defence Technology Institute (DTI) has initiated a range of upgrades to its existing UAV portfolio, including the Tiger Shark II and TEagle Eye III. 

The upgrade to the Tiger Shark II medium range tactical UAV will see a 3W International fuel-injected petrol engine installed, rather than a previous carburettor version, with the testing phase reportedly 95% complete.

A spokesman from the Research Unit and Development Centre for Space and Aeronautical Science and Technology, RTAF, told Shephard during the Defence & Security 2015 exhibition in Bangkok that the UAV would be ready for series production in 2016.
